Overview

James Akintunde is an English professional footballer who operates predominantly as a forward. Born on March 29, 1996, in Brent, England, Akintunde has forged a career primarily within the lower divisions of English football, gaining recognition for his direct attacking approach and consistent work rate. Standing at 1.75 meters, he possesses a physical presence combined with a keen eye for goal, making him a versatile option across the front line. Maidenhead United

One of Akintunde's notable early senior spells was with Maidenhead United. He joined the club in 2017, making his mark in the National League. During his time at York Road, he became an important part of the attacking line-up, contributing goals and assists. His performances for Maidenhead United helped establish his reputation as a capable forward in non-league football, attracting attention from clubs higher up the pyramid. He departed the club in 2018, seeking new challenges to further his career progression (Transfermarkt).

Derry City

In a significant move in 2020, Akintunde joined League of Ireland Premier Division side Derry City. This marked a new chapter in his career, moving to a different league and a full-time professional environment. At Derry City, Akintunde continued to showcase his attacking prowess, becoming a fan favorite due to his tireless work rate and important goals. His tenure with the Candystripes saw him play a crucial role in their league campaigns and European competitions, further enhancing his profile as a reliable forward (Transfermarkt).

Playing style

James Akintunde's playing style is characterized by a blend of physical attributes and intelligent movement, making him a challenging opponent for defenders. As a forward, his primary objective is to score goals, but his contribution extends beyond just finding the back of the net. He is known for his robust physique, which he utilizes effectively to hold off defenders and win aerial duels, providing a crucial outlet for his team's build-up play.

Akintunde possesses good pace and acceleration, particularly over short distances, allowing him to burst past defenders or get into dangerous positions in the penalty area. This burst of speed, combined with his strength, makes him difficult to dispossess once he has the ball. His off-the-ball movement is also a key aspect of his game; he consistently looks to exploit gaps in the defensive line, making intelligent runs that create space for himself and his teammates. This ability to stretch defenses is invaluable for teams looking to play a more direct style of football.

His finishing ability is direct and often powerful. Akintunde tends to take shots early, aiming for accuracy and power rather than intricate placement. He is particularly effective in and around the six-yard box, demonstrating a 'poacher's instinct' to react quickly to deflections or loose balls. While not primarily a creator, he is capable of linking up play, often dropping deep to receive the ball and lay it off to midfielders or wingers before continuing his run into the box.

Defensively, Akintunde contributes significantly from the front. He is known for his high work rate and willingness to press opposition defenders and goalkeepers, disrupting their rhythm and forcing errors. This pressing often leads to turnovers in dangerous areas, creating additional scoring opportunities for his team. His tenacity and commitment to winning the ball back are hallmarks of his overall playing style, making him a complete forward who contributes both offensively and defensively.
